EMI (Equated Monthly Installment) is the fixed amount a borrower pays every month to repay a loan over a chosen tenure. Each EMI consists of both the principal amount and the interest charged by the lender. EMI Formula
EMI = P × R × (1 + R)N ÷ [(1 + R)N − 1]- P = Loan Amount (Principal)
- R = Monthly Interest Rate (Annual Rate ÷ 12 ÷ 100)
- N = Total Number of Monthly Installments

Factors That Affect EMI
- Loan amount (Principal).
- Annual interest rate.
- Loan tenure (months or years).
- Down payment amount.
- Prepayments or part-payments.
- Loan type and lender policies.

Tips to Reduce Your EMI
You can reduce your monthly EMI by increasing the repayment tenure, making a larger down payment, choosing a lower interest rate, improving your credit score, or making occasional prepayments to reduce the outstanding principal. Comparing multiple lenders before taking a loan can also help you secure a better interest rate.
